Datastax驱动程序限制选项

Ana*_*nth 2 cassandra cassandra-cli datastax-java-driver

我使用datastax java驱动程序构造一个select查询.我使用限制选项设置限制.但我看到另一个属性也可以设置

setFetchSize(int size)

DEFAULT_FETCH_SIZE- 5000根据文档.

http://www.datastax.com/drivers/java/2.0/com/datastax/driver/core/QueryOptions.html#DEFAULT_FETCH_SIZE

这是否意味着如果我连续有大约10000列,如果我有一个限制为3的查询运行,它将始终获取指定的默认值 - 5000行,然后限制最后3行?

我认为限制查询默认情况下在默认情况下单独获取最后3个值.有人可以澄清一下吗?

Ale*_*scu 6

LIMIT设置引擎检索setFetchSize的最大行数,同时设置在一次往返中返回给客户端的最大行数.